Player Behavior and Betting Strategies

Knowing how players act can reveal hidden advantages. Data shows most players stick to a simple rule: bet on the banker because it has a slightly higher win probability. But the 5% commission on banker bets pushes some toward the player hand or the tie option, even though those odds are lower.

From 2021 to 2023, a trend toward “smart bankroll management” emerged. Players set limits before each session and stick to them, reducing the urge to chase losses – a common trap in fast online baccarat. AI‑driven betting suggestions on some platforms let players adjust wagers based on real‑time statistics, fine‑tuning their strategies.

The Role of Responsible Gaming Initiatives

New Jersey regulators emphasize responsible gaming. Operators must supply robust tools for self‑exclusion, deposit limits, and real‑time loss monitoring. Recent moves include partnering with the New Jersey Center for Problem Gambling, giving players instant access to counseling via integrated chatbots on casino sites.

The state also introduced a “gambling health score” system, tracking wagering patterns over time. This proactive tool helps operators spot problematic behavior early and intervene promptly.
